A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c.
Below is the timeline of events of the case between ERC and A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c.
Notice of Violation I
On August 29, 2019, Environmental Research Center filed a second Notice of Violation of California Law Proposition 65, against A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c.
In this action, ERC alleges that four specific products manufactured, distributed, or sold by A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c. contain lead, a chemical listed under Proposition 65 as a carcinogen and reproductive toxin, and expose consumers to lead at a level requiring a Proposition 65 warning.
These products are:
MFit Supps Mass Advantage Optimal Recovery Formula Chocolate
Mfit Supps ISO Whey Whey Protein Isolate Vanilla
MFit Supps HAVOC Performance Pre-Workout Lemon Lime
Mfit Supps Menace Intra-Workout Peach Mango
Notice of Violation II
On November 27, 2019, Environmental Research Center filed a second Notice of Violation of California Law Proposition 65, against A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c.
In this action, ERC alleges that seven specific products manufactured, distributed, or sold by A&Z Pharmaceutical, Inc. contain lead, a chemical listed under Proposition 65 as a carcinogen and reproductive toxin, and expose consumers to lead at a level requiring a Proposition 65 warning.
These products are:
Havoc Performance Powder Sour Watermelon FL
Whey Protein Matrix Powder Chocolate FL
Whey Protein Matrix Powder Vanilla FL
Victus Powder Vanilla FL
Victus Powder Chocolate FL
Mass Advantage Powder Vanilla FL
Iso Whey Protein Powder Chocolate FL

Settlement
A settlement was reached on January 22, 2020. In full satisfaction of all potential civil penalties, additional settlement payments, attorney's fees, and costs, A&Z Pharmaceutical shall make a total payment of $25,000.00.
Injunctive Relief:
3.1 Beginning on the Effective Date, A&Z Pharmaceutical shall be permanently enjoined from manufacturing for sale in the State of California, “Distributing into the State of California,” or directly selling in the State of California, any Covered Products which expose a person to a “Daily Lead Exposure Level” of more than 0.5 micrograms of lead per day unless it meets the warning requirements under Section 3.2.
